Warning Signs You Need Snow Ice Storm Damage Cleanup

Sometimes, the damage from ice and snow isn’t immediately obvious. Catching these subtle signs early can save you from much larger headaches down the road. Ignoring these indicators could lead to expensive structural repairs or mold issues later. It’s always better to be safe than sorry when it comes to winter storm impacts on your home.

Water Stains or Discoloration on Ceilings or Walls

These are classic indicators of water intrusion, often caused by ice dams on your roof or damage from fallen branches. Don’t ignore those telltale marks. They mean water has found its way inside.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ent damp, musty smell, especially in basements, attics, or closets, often points to hidden moisture. This is a strong sign that mold may be developing due to water damage. It needs immediate attention.

Sagging or Damaged Roof Shingles or Gutters

Heavy ice and snow can weigh down your roof structure, causing shingles to lift or gutters to pull away. This compromised exterior makes your home vulnerable to further water infiltration.

Visible Mold or Mildew Growth

Any fuzzy or discolored patches, often appearing in damp, dark areas, are a clear sign of mold. This is a serious health concern and indicates that water damage is present and has likely been for some time.

Increased Humidity or Dampness Indoors

If your home feels unusually humid, or you notice condensation on windows, it suggests excess moisture is trapped inside. This elevated humidity could be a result of ice melt or improperly dried areas.

Cracks or Gaps in Walls or Ceilings

Structural shifts caused by freezing and thawing or the sheer weight of ice can create new cracks. These might indicate that the building’s integrity is compromised and needs professional evaluation.

Snow Ice Storm Damage Cleanup v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Minor surface moisture on a hard floor Yes No Easy to wipe up and dry with fans.
A few inches of standing water in a large, open area Maybe Yes Large volumes require powerful extraction equipment to prevent subfloor damage.
Water seeping through a small roof leak due to ice damming No Yes Roofing issues require specialized repair and safety protocols.
Damp insulation or drywall in an attic or wall cavity No Yes Hidden moisture requires professional detection and drying to prevent mold.
Debris blocking gutters and causing water to back up Yes Maybe Can be done safely if you have a sturdy ladder and know your limits.
A large tree limb has fallen through your roof or wall Absolutely Not Yes Structural damage requires immediate professional assessment and repair for safety.

While some minor moisture issues can be handled with basic household tools, significant water intrusion, structural damage, or hidden dampness are best left to the pros. Trying to manage extensive snow ice storm damage on your own can lead to incomplete drying and escalating problems, ultimately costing you more.

Snow Ice Storm Damage Cleanup Cost In Lucas, TX

The cost of snow ice storm damage cleanup in Lucas, TX, can vary widely depending on the severity of the storm, the size of your property, and the extent of the damage. These figures are general estimates to help you understand potential costs. We always recommend a detailed on-site assessment for an accurate quote.

Service Aspect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Emergency Water Extraction $500 – $2,000 Volume of water, accessibility, and size of the affected area.
Structural Drying (Air Movers & Dehumidifiers) $750 – $3,000 Duration of drying needed, number of units required, and square footage.
Moisture Detection and Assessment $200 – $600 Use of advanced technology like thermal imaging and specialized meters.
Debris Removal (Minor) $300 – $1,000 Amount and type of debris, disposal fees.
Odor Control and Sanitation $400 – $1,500 Severity of odors, types of treatments needed, and size of the affected space.
Temporary Securing (e.g., Tarping Roof) $500 – $1,800 Size of the damaged area, height of the structure, and complexity of the roof.

Common Questions About Snow Ice Storm Damage Cleanup

What should I do immediately after discovering snow or ice storm damage?

Your first step should be to safely assess the situation and, if possible, contain the damage to prevent it from worsening. This might mean placing buckets under leaks or turning off water sources if pipes have burst. If there’s any electrical hazard, leave the area immediately. For extensive damage, calling our team is the best way to get professional help quickly.

How long does the snow ice storm damage cleanup process typically take?

The timeline varies significantly based on the extent of the damage. Basic water extraction and initial drying might take 24-48 hours, but thorough structural drying can take several days to a week or more. We use advanced equipment to speed up the drying process as much as possible. You’ll receive a projected timeline after our initial assessment.

Is snow ice storm damage cleanup expensive?

The cost depends on many factors, including the size of the affected area and the type of damage. While there’s an initial investment, addressing the damage promptly can prevent much higher repair costs down the line from issues like mold or structural decay. Many insurance policies cover storm damage, and we can help you navigate that process.

Will snow ice storm damage lead to mold in my home?

Yes, if moisture isn’t removed and materials aren’t thoroughly dried, mold can begin to grow within 24-48 hours. Our process includes aggressive drying techniques and antimicrobial treatments to prevent mold from taking hold. We aim to restore your home to a healthy, dry state.

How can I prevent snow ice storm damage in the future?

Regular maintenance is key. Ensure your roof and gutters are clear of debris before winter, have your attic properly insulated, and check for any existing vulnerabilities.
